guys thanks for the replies, i did however do everything by the book... (used to be an IT guy once upon a time).

i do however think somethings been left behind by the Omega unistaller probably a dll file and this has messed up the proper sapphire drivers for the card, the weird thing is its only the periscope view and external cam (underwater) as if the files for the scope view are running in low res with abit of transparency on it so i can see the sea either side of the scope or its interpretting them as such... just very weird.

**** Update **** I've since cleaned out and installed the new ATI 8.1 drivers from the sapphire website the complete package inc ccc has the usuall "cant initialise the 3d engine" problems but there is also a hotfix (basically the 8.1 driver again) which when installed cures the problem (believe this to be the AGP problem others have reported). this version also cures the sunrise / sunset / moon rise / set issues i had before with my ATI 2600 HD card. Still have a problem with the periscope screen being transparent to a degree that i can see either side of the viewing circle and can see the sea / horizon line... any ideas?
